package icecast
// ////////////////////////////////////////////////////////////////////////////////// //
// //
// Copyright (c) 2023 ESSENTIAL KAOS //
// Apache License, Version 2.0 <https://www.apache.org/licenses/LICENSE-2.0> //
// //
// ////////////////////////////////////////////////////////////////////////////////// //
import (
"strconv"
"strings"
"time"
)
// ////////////////////////////////////////////////////////////////////////////////// //
const _DATE_FORMAT = "2/Jan/2006:15:04:05 -0700"
// ////////////////////////////////////////////////////////////////////////////////// //
// Stats contains info about Icecast Server
type Stats struct {
Admin string
Host string
Started time.Time
Location string
Info *ServerInfo
Stats *ServerStats
Sources Sources
}
// ServerInfo contains basic info about Icecast Server
type ServerInfo struct {
ID string
Build int
}
// ServerStats contains overall Icecast Server statistics
type ServerStats struct {
BannedIPs int
ClientConnections int
Clients int
Connections int
FileConnections int
ListenerConnections int
Listeners int
OutgoingBitrate int
SourceClientConnections int
SourceRelayConnections int
SourceTotalConnections int
Sources int
Stats int
StatsConnections int
StreamBytesRead int
StreamBytesSent int
}
// Sources contains info about all sources
type Sources map[string]*Source
// Source contains info about source
type Source struct {
MetadataUpdated time.Time
StreamStarted time.Time
Bitrate string
Genre string
ListenURL string
SourceIP string
UserAgent string
AudioInfo *AudioInfo
IceAudioInfo *AudioInfo
Info *SourceInfo
Stats *SourceStats
Track *TrackInfo
Public bool
}
// SourceInfo contains basic source info
type SourceInfo struct {
Name string
Description string
Type string
URL string
SubType string
}
// SourceStats contains source statistics
type SourceStats struct {
Connected int
IncomingBitrate int
OutgoingBitrate int
ListenerConnections int
ListenerPeak int
Listeners int
MaxListeners int
QueueSize int
SlowListeners int
TotalBytesRead int
TotalBytesSent int
}
// AudioInfo contains basic info about stream
type AudioInfo struct {
Bitrate int
Channels int
SampleRate int
CodecID int
RawInfo string
}
// TrackInfo contains info about current playing track
type TrackInfo struct {
Artist string
Title string
Artwork string
MetadataURL string
RawInfo string
}
// Mount contains basic info about source mount
type Mount struct {
Path string `xml:"mount,attr"`
Listeners int `xml:"listeners"`
Connected int `xml:"Connected"`
ContentType string `xml:"content-type"`
}
// Listener contains info about listener
type Listener struct {
ID int `xml:"ID"`
IP string `xml:"IP"`
UserAgent string `xml:"UserAgent"`
Referer string `xml:"Referer"`
Lag int `xml:"lag"`
Connected int `xml:"Connected"`
}
// TrackMeta contains track meta
type TrackMeta struct {
Song string
Title string
Artist string
URL string
Artwork string
Charset string
Intro string
}
// ////////////////////////////////////////////////////////////////////////////////// //
type iceStats struct {
Admin string `xml:"admin"`
BannedIPs int `xml:"banned_IPs"`
Build int `xml:"build"`
ClientConnections int `xml:"client_connections"`
Clients int `xml:"clients"`
Connections int `xml:"connections"`
FileConnections int `xml:"file_connections"`
Host string `xml:"host"`
ListenerConnections int `xml:"listener_connections"`
Listeners int `xml:"listeners"`
Location string `xml:"location"`
OutgoingKbitrate int `xml:"outgoing_kbitrate"`
ServerID string `xml:"server_id"`
ServerStart string `xml:"server_start"`
SourceClientConnections int `xml:"source_client_connections"`
SourceRelayConnections int `xml:"source_relay_connections"`
SourceTotalConnections int `xml:"source_total_connections"`
Sources int `xml:"sources"`
Stats int `xml:"stats"`
StatsConnections int `xml:"stats_connections"`
StreamKbytesRead int `xml:"stream_kbytes_read"`
StreamKbytesSent int `xml:"stream_kbytes_sent"`
SourcesData []*iceSource `xml:"source"`
}
type iceSource struct {
Mount string `xml:"mount,attr"`
Artist string `xml:"artist"`
Title string `xml:"title"`
Artwork string `xml:"artwork"`
AudioBitrate int `xml:"audio_bitrate"`
AudioChannels int `xml:"audio_channels"`
AudioInfo string `xml:"audio_info"`
AudioCodecID int `xml:"audio_codecid"`
AudioSamplerate int `xml:"audio_samplerate"`
MPEGChannels int `xml:"mpeg_channels"`
MPEGSamplerate int `xml:"mpeg_samplerate"`
Bitrate string `xml:"bitrate"`
Connected int `xml:"connected"`
Genre string `xml:"genre"`
IceBitrate int `xml:"ice-bitrate"`
IceChannels int `xml:"ice-channels"`
IceSamplerate int `xml:"ice-samplerate"`
IncomingBitrate int `xml:"incoming_bitrate"`
ListenerConnections int `xml:"listener_connections"`
ListenerPeak int `xml:"listener_peak"`
Listeners int `xml:"listeners"`
ListenURL string `xml:"listenurl"`
MaxListeners string `xml:"max_listeners"`
MetadataUpdated string `xml:"metadata_updated"`
MetadataURL string `xml:"metadata_url"`
OutgoingKbitrate int `xml:"outgoing_kbitrate"`
Public int `xml:"public"`
QueueSize int `xml:"queue_size"`
ServerDescription string `xml:"server_description"`
ServerName string `xml:"server_name"`
ServerType string `xml:"server_type"`
ServerURL string `xml:"server_url"`
SlowListeners int `xml:"slow_listeners"`
SourceIP string `xml:"source_ip"`
StreamStart string `xml:"stream_start"`
Subtype string `xml:"subtype"`
TotalBytesRead int `xml:"total_bytes_read"`
TotalBytesSent int `xml:"total_bytes_sent"`
UserAgent string `xml:"user_agent"`
YpCurrentlyPlaying string `xml:"yp_currently_playing"`
}
type iceMounts struct {
Mounts []*Mount `xml:"source"`
}
type iceListeners struct {
Listeners []*Listener `xml:"source>listener"`
}
type iceResponse struct {
Message string `xml:"message"`
Return int `xml:"return"`
}
// ////////////////////////////////////////////////////////////////////////////////// //
// GetSource tries to find source with given mount point
func (s *Stats) GetSource(mount string) *Source {
if s.Sources == nil {
return nil
}
source, ok := s.Sources[mount]
if ok {
return source
}
return s.Sources["/"+mount]
}
// ToQuery encodes meta for URL query
func (m TrackMeta) ToQuery() string {
var result string
if m.Song != "" {
result += "song=" + esc(m.Song) + "&"
}
if m.Title != "" {
result += "title=" + esc(m.Title) + "&"
}
if m.Artist != "" {
result += "artist=" + esc(m.Artist) + "&"
}
if m.URL != "" {
result += "url=" + esc(m.URL) + "&"
}
if m.Artwork != "" {
result += "artwork=" + esc(m.Artwork) + "&"
}
if m.Charset != "" {
result += "charset=" + esc(m.Charset) + "&"
}
if m.Intro != "" {
result += "intro=" + esc(m.Intro) + "&"
}
if len(result) == 0 {
return "song=Unknown"
}
return result[:len(result)-1]
}
// ////////////////////////////////////////////////////////////////////////////////// //
// convertStats converts data from internal format
func convertStats(sv *iceStats) *Stats {
result := &Stats{
Admin: sv.Admin,
Host: sv.Host,
Started: parseDate(sv.ServerStart),
Location: sv.Location,
Info: &ServerInfo{
ID: sv.ServerID,
Build: sv.Build,
},
Stats: &ServerStats{
BannedIPs: sv.BannedIPs,
ClientConnections: sv.ClientConnections,
Clients: sv.Clients,
Connections: sv.Connections,
FileConnections: sv.FileConnections,
ListenerConnections: sv.ListenerConnections,
Listeners: sv.Listeners,
OutgoingBitrate: sv.OutgoingKbitrate * 1024,
SourceClientConnections: sv.SourceClientConnections,
SourceRelayConnections: sv.SourceRelayConnections,
SourceTotalConnections: sv.SourceTotalConnections,
Sources: sv.Sources,
Stats: sv.Stats,
StatsConnections: sv.StatsConnections,
StreamBytesRead: sv.StreamKbytesRead * 1024,
StreamBytesSent: sv.StreamKbytesSent * 1024,
},
}
if len(sv.SourcesData) != 0 {
result.Sources = make(Sources)
}
for _, s := range sv.SourcesData {
result.Sources[s.Mount] = &Source{
AudioInfo: &AudioInfo{
Bitrate: s.AudioBitrate,
Channels: s.AudioChannels,
SampleRate: s.AudioSamplerate,
CodecID: s.AudioCodecID,
RawInfo: s.AudioInfo,
},
IceAudioInfo: &AudioInfo{
Bitrate: s.IceBitrate * 1000,
Channels: s.IceChannels,
SampleRate: s.IceSamplerate,
},
Track: &TrackInfo{
Artist: s.Artist,
Title: s.Title,
Artwork: s.Artwork,
MetadataURL: s.MetadataURL,
RawInfo: s.YpCurrentlyPlaying,
},
Info: &SourceInfo{
Name: s.ServerName,
Description: s.ServerDescription,
Type: s.ServerType,
URL: s.ServerURL,
SubType: s.Subtype,
},
Stats: &SourceStats{
Connected: s.Connected,
IncomingBitrate: s.IncomingBitrate,
OutgoingBitrate: s.OutgoingKbitrate * 1024,
ListenerConnections: s.ListenerConnections,
ListenerPeak: s.ListenerPeak,
Listeners: s.Listeners,
MaxListeners: parseMax(s.MaxListeners),
QueueSize: s.QueueSize,
SlowListeners: s.SlowListeners,
TotalBytesRead: s.TotalBytesRead,
TotalBytesSent: s.TotalBytesSent,
},
Bitrate: s.Bitrate,
Genre: s.Genre,
ListenURL: s.ListenURL,
MetadataUpdated: parseDate(s.MetadataUpdated),
StreamStarted: parseDate(s.StreamStart),
Public: s.Public == 1,
SourceIP: s.SourceIP,
UserAgent: s.UserAgent,
}
if s.MPEGSamplerate != 0 && s.AudioSamplerate == 0 {
result.Sources[s.Mount].AudioInfo.SampleRate = s.MPEGSamplerate
}
if s.MPEGChannels != 0 && s.AudioChannels == 0 {
result.Sources[s.Mount].AudioInfo.Channels = s.MPEGChannels
}
if s.AudioBitrate == 0 && isNum(s.Bitrate) {
bitrate, _ := strconv.Atoi(s.Bitrate)
if bitrate > 0 && bitrate < 1024 {
bitrate *= 1000
}
result.Sources[s.Mount].AudioInfo.Bitrate = bitrate
}
}
return result
}
// parseMax parse value with possible "unlimited" value
func parseMax(data string) int {
if data == "unlimited" {
return -1
}
n, _ := strconv.Atoi(data)
return n
}
// isNum returns true if given string contains number
func isNum(s string) bool {
return strings.Trim(s, "0123456789") == ""
}
// parseDate parses date
func parseDate(date string) time.Time {
result, _ := time.Parse(_DATE_FORMAT, date)
return result
}
